Model-Based Robust Lane Detection for Driver Assistance

Abstract: In this paper, we propose an efficient and robust lane detection method for detecting immediate left and right lane boundaries of the lane in the roads. The proposed method are based on hyperbolic lane model and the reliable line segment clustering. The reliable line segment cluster is determined from the most probable cluster obtained from clustering line segments extracted by the efficient LSD algorithm.Experiments show that the proposed method works robustly against lanes with difficult environments such as… Show more
